Doug Kumbalek, chief strategy officer and executive vice president at System High Corp., was featured in a recent Executive Spotlight interview published Tuesday. He discussed what he hopes to accomplish in his new role, the company’s recent growth initiatives and digital transformation efforts to stay ahead of innovation in the federal landscape.
Here’s an excerpt from the interview with Kumbalek:
“Over the last 15-18 months our business has been in a critical phase where of our largest prime programs were being recompeted. We’ve been extremely busy engaging our customers validating our understanding of what keeps them up at night while working together with our exceptional teams in the field to deliver the innovation needed to better protect their missions and activities.
Solidifying high-performing teams that we’ve assigned to meet and go beyond compliance and maximize secrecy, and protection, and provide tailored lifecycle protection solutions for our mission partners continues to be our cornerstone of success.”
